
消费数据采集失败的原因主要有:数据源不稳定、网络问题、权限不足、系统配置错误、数据格式不匹配、采集脚本错误、硬件故障、软件冲突、数据丢失、时区问题等。数据源不稳定是其中一个主要原因,这会导致数据采集过程中出现中断或错误。数据源可能是来自不同的系统或平台,如果这些系统的稳定性较差,数据采集的结果可能会受到影响。为了确保数据采集的成功,必须定期检查数据源的稳定性并建立有效的监控机制。
一、数据源不稳定
数据源的稳定性对于数据采集的成功至关重要。如果数据源本身存在问题,如服务器宕机、数据接口变更、数据源系统负载过高等,都会导致数据采集失败。为了减少这种风险,可以采取以下措施:定期监控数据源的状态、使用高可用性数据源、建立数据源的备用方案。例如,FineBI通过其内置的数据源连接功能,可以有效监控数据源的状态并自动切换到备用数据源,从而提高数据采集的稳定性。
二、网络问题
网络问题是导致数据采集失败的另一个常见原因。网络延迟、丢包、断线等问题都会影响数据的传输,从而导致采集过程出错。为了解决这个问题,可以通过优化网络配置、使用专用网络通道、建立网络故障监测机制等手段来提高网络的稳定性和可靠性。网络优化方案如增加带宽、使用CDN加速、部署负载均衡等都是有效的措施。
三、权限不足
权限不足会导致采集脚本无法访问需要的数据。数据源系统通常会对访问权限进行严格控制,如果采集脚本没有获得相应的权限,就无法成功获取数据。解决这一问题的关键在于确保采集脚本拥有足够的权限,这包括数据库访问权限、API调用权限、文件读取权限等。可以通过审核权限设置、定期更新权限、使用身份验证等方式来管理权限问题。
四、系统配置错误
系统配置错误是另一个重要的原因。配置错误包括但不限于:数据库连接字符串错误、API地址错误、文件路径配置错误等。这些配置错误会导致采集脚本无法正确定位数据源或无法正确解析数据。为避免配置错误,可以建立配置管理规范、使用配置文件模板、进行配置校验等。
五、数据格式不匹配
数据格式不匹配会导致采集失败。不同系统的数据格式可能不同,采集脚本需要对数据格式进行适配。如果数据格式发生变化而未及时更新采集脚本,采集过程就会出错。解决这个问题的方法包括:建立数据格式规范、使用数据格式转换工具、定期更新采集脚本等。FineBI提供了强大的数据处理和格式转换功能,可以有效应对数据格式不匹配的问题。
六、采集脚本错误
采集脚本本身的错误也是数据采集失败的常见原因。脚本中的逻辑错误、语法错误、异常处理不当等都会导致采集过程出错。为确保采集脚本的正确性,可以采取代码审查、单元测试、集成测试等手段。定期对采集脚本进行审查和优化是确保数据采集成功的重要措施。
七、硬件故障
硬件故障包括服务器故障、存储设备故障、网络设备故障等。这些故障会导致数据采集过程中的中断或数据丢失。为了降低硬件故障的风险,可以采用冗余设计、定期进行硬件维护、建立故障监测和报警机制等。使用高可靠性的硬件设备和技术手段,如RAID磁盘阵列、双机热备等,也可以提高系统的可靠性。
八、软件冲突
软件冲突是指不同软件之间的兼容性问题,这会导致数据采集过程中的出错。常见的软件冲突包括操作系统与采集脚本的不兼容、数据库驱动版本不匹配、应用程序之间的冲突等。为了解决软件冲突问题,可以通过软件兼容性测试、版本管理、使用标准化的软件环境等手段。
九、数据丢失
数据丢失可能发生在数据采集的各个环节。数据在传输过程中、存储过程中、处理过程中都有可能丢失。数据丢失的原因包括网络传输错误、存储设备故障、数据处理逻辑错误等。为防止数据丢失,可以采取数据备份、数据校验、数据恢复等措施。FineBI提供了完善的数据备份和恢复功能,可以有效保护数据安全。
十、时区问题
时区问题是数据采集中一个容易被忽视的因素。不同系统可能使用不同的时区,这会导致数据时间戳的不一致,从而影响数据的准确性和完整性。解决时区问题的方法包括:统一时区设置、使用标准时间格式、在采集脚本中进行时区转换等。FineBI支持多时区数据处理,可以自动调整时区差异,确保数据的一致性。
在实际操作中,数据采集失败的原因可能是多方面的,往往需要综合考虑各种因素。通过使用像FineBI这样的专业工具,可以更高效地进行数据采集和分析,确保数据的准确性和完整性。FineBI官网: https://s.fanruan.com/f459r;
相关问答FAQs:
消费数据采集失败原因分析
在现代商业环境中,准确的消费数据采集对于企业的决策至关重要。然而,消费数据的采集并非总是一帆风顺,常常会遇到各种失败情况。了解这些失败的原因,可以帮助企业采取有效的解决方案。以下是对消费数据采集失败原因的深入分析。
1. 数据源问题
消费数据的采集往往依赖于多个数据源,包括线上和线下渠道。如果这些数据源存在问题,直接影响到数据的准确性和完整性。
-
数据源不可靠:一些数据源可能因为技术故障或数据输入错误而无法提供准确的信息。例如,POS系统故障可能导致销售数据无法记录。
-
数据格式不一致:不同数据源可能使用不同的数据格式,导致在采集和整合过程中出现问题。例如,某些系统可能使用不同的编码方式,导致数据无法正确解析。
-
实时性缺失:数据源未能提供实时更新可能导致数据过时。例如,若线下门店的销售数据未能及时同步到中央数据库,可能导致决策基于过时的信息。
2. 技术故障
技术故障是消费数据采集失败的重要原因之一。这些故障可能源于硬件、软件或网络的问题。
-
硬件故障:设备故障或老化可能导致数据无法正常采集。例如,扫描枪损坏会影响商品条形码的读取,从而无法记录销售数据。
-
软件问题:使用的采集软件可能存在漏洞或不兼容的问题,导致数据处理失败。如果软件更新不及时,可能会出现与新系统不兼容的情况。
-
网络连接不稳定:在使用云端系统时,网络连接的稳定性至关重要。如果网络不稳定,可能导致数据传输中断,造成数据丢失或延迟。
3. 人为因素
人为因素也是影响消费数据采集的关键因素之一。员工的操作失误或培训不足都会导致数据采集失败。
-
操作失误:员工在录入数据时可能会出现错误,比如输入错误的价格或数量。这样的错误会直接影响数据的准确性。
-
缺乏培训:如果员工没有接受充分的培训,可能对数据采集系统的使用不熟悉,导致操作不当。例如,员工可能不清楚如何正确使用POS系统,导致数据未能正确记录。
-
对数据采集重视不足:部分员工可能对数据采集的重要性认识不足,从而在操作时不够细心,导致错误频出。
4. 数据质量问题
数据质量问题是造成消费数据采集失败的重要原因之一。数据的准确性、完整性和一致性直接影响到分析和决策的有效性。
-
数据重复:在数据采集过程中,可能会出现重复记录的情况,导致数据冗余,影响分析结果。
-
缺失数据:数据采集过程中可能会出现缺失的情况,例如某些交易未能被记录,导致数据不完整。
-
不一致性:不同渠道的数据可能存在不一致的情况,例如线上和线下的价格不一致,导致消费者混淆。
5. 数据隐私与安全问题
随着数据隐私保护法规的日益严格,企业在进行消费数据采集时,必须遵循相应的法律法规,否则可能面临法律风险。
-
合规性不足:如果企业在采集数据时未能遵循相关的隐私保护法规,可能导致数据无法使用,甚至面临罚款。
-
数据泄露风险:数据在传输或存储过程中可能面临泄露风险,导致企业失去客户信任,影响品牌形象。
6. 业务流程不完善
企业的业务流程不完善也可能导致消费数据采集失败。流程的不合理可能导致数据采集环节出现漏洞。
-
数据流转不畅:如果各个部门之间的数据流转不畅,可能导致数据无法及时共享,影响决策的效率。
-
缺乏标准化流程:企业在消费数据采集方面如果缺乏标准化的操作流程,可能导致不同部门的数据采集标准不一致,从而造成数据混乱。
7. 目标设定不明确
对于消费数据采集,企业在开始之前应设定明确的目标。如果目标不明确,可能导致数据采集的方向错误。
-
缺乏明确的指标:企业若没有设定清晰的KPI,可能会导致数据采集过程中缺乏针对性,最终无法达到预期效果。
-
数据分析方向不清:在数据采集之前未能明确数据分析的目的,可能导致采集的数据不能满足后续分析的需求。
8. 外部环境变化
外部环境的变化也可能影响消费数据采集的效果。例如,市场需求的变化、竞争对手的策略调整等,都可能导致原有的数据采集策略失效。
-
市场波动:经济环境的变化可能导致消费者行为的改变,从而影响消费数据的采集。例如,经济衰退可能导致消费者消费意愿下降。
-
竞争压力:竞争对手的策略调整可能使企业不得不调整自身的数据采集策略,从而影响数据的稳定性。
9. 反馈机制缺失
企业在进行消费数据采集后,若未能建立有效的反馈机制,可能导致问题无法及时发现和解决。
-
未能及时调整:如果企业没有建立定期审查和调整数据采集策略的机制,可能导致潜在问题长期存在。
-
缺乏用户反馈:消费者的反馈往往是企业改进数据采集的重要依据,如果未能重视消费者的意见,可能导致数据采集策略的失误。
总结
消费数据采集的失败原因多种多样,从数据源、技术故障到人为因素、数据质量等,都可能影响数据的准确性和完整性。企业需要全面分析这些原因,并采取相应的解决措施,以确保数据采集的高效和准确。通过不断优化数据采集流程、加强员工培训、建立反馈机制,企业才能在竞争中立于不败之地。
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,帆软不对内容的真实、准确或完整作任何形式的承诺。具体产品功能请以帆软官方帮助文档为准,或联系您的对接销售进行咨询。如有其他问题,您可以通过联系blog@fanruan.com进行反馈,帆软收到您的反馈后将及时答复和处理。



